// Sets up the Parcelwing client for tracking webhooks.
// Plugin authors: point your handler at /hooks/parcel-status and
// we'll POST every scan event (yes, even the boring "in transit" ones).
// Retries are exponential, capped at six attempts.
// To receive events from our internal relay, initialize the client with the key below.

gateway credential: vxb3-p91

14:22 — Traces from Lattner Gateway stopped propagating span context into the Orvane billing service. Root cause: header stripping in the new proxy layer shipped with release 4.9. Requests appeared as orphan spans, breaking cross-service correlation for 38 minutes. Mitigation: rolled back proxy config, re-enabled header passthrough, verified spans stitched end-to-end in Quillview. No customer impact confirmed. Follow-up owned by the Trellick platform team. The trace token for the affected build is recorded below for audit.

pipeline stamp: htk4_66df

Alert: ConversionDriftDetected. The Tallyhouse pricing service has reported cumulative rounding discrepancies exceeding 0.5 basis points across overnight currency conversion batches. This typically occurs when intermediate values are truncated before the final half-even rounding step. Releases should be held until the drift report is reviewed and reconciled totals match the ledger. The step-by-step verification checklist is maintained on the internal page below.

runbook for yadup-fahif: https://jira.qorvelcorp.internal/spaces/spaces/spaces/b46212397071

**Q: How does Cartelope pick which driver gets an order?**

A: It's a scored heuristic, not an optimizer. Distance, current load, and shift time remaining are weighted, and ties break on longest idle time. Do not add new weights without a simulation run — past tweaks have caused clustering in the Westhollow zone. Weight definitions, scoring formula, and the simulation harness instructions are on the internal page:

dashboard of bagep-taguf = https://vault.nelvrodata.internal/ticket